The Origins: From Blackjack to Binary Options

The connection to Blackjack is crucial. In Blackjack, card counting isn't about memorizing every card played. It’s about tracking the ratio of high cards (10s, Jacks, Queens, Kings, Aces) to low cards (2-6). A higher ratio of high cards favors the player because it increases the probability of getting Blackjack or forcing the dealer to bust. Card counters adjust their bets accordingly.

The application to binary options stems from the observation that price movements aren't truly random. Short-term fluctuations can exhibit streaks or clusters. Proponents of the “card counting” approach argue that these streaks create temporary imbalances that can be capitalized on. For example, a long string of ‘up’ movements might suggest a higher probability of a ‘down’ movement in the immediate future (a concept related to Mean Reversion).

Common Methodologies Discussed in Card Counting Forums

Several methodologies are discussed within these forums. Here are some of the most prevalent:

  • **Hi-Lo System:** This is the most commonly discussed and arguably the simplest system. Each ‘up’ tick is assigned a value of +1, and each ‘down’ tick is assigned a value of -1. The ‘count’ is the running total. When the count is significantly positive, traders may favor ‘down’ trades. When the count is significantly negative, they may favor ‘up’ trades. The threshold for "significant" is determined by backtesting and risk tolerance.

The Role of Backtesting and Data Analysis

Backtesting is *absolutely critical* when implementing any card counting strategy. Traders in these forums spend considerable time discussing the importance of rigorous backtesting using historical data. This involves:

  • **Data Acquisition:** Obtaining reliable historical price data for the asset being traded.
  • **Algorithm Implementation:** Programming the card counting algorithm into a backtesting platform (e.g., Excel, Python, specialized software).
  • **Parameter Optimization:** Adjusting parameters (like the threshold for triggering trades) to maximize profitability and minimize risk.
  • **Statistical Analysis:** Evaluating the results to determine the strategy’s win rate, profit factor, and maximum drawdown.

Forums often share backtesting results, but it’s essential to be skeptical. Results can be easily manipulated, and what works in backtesting may not translate to live trading due to factors like Slippage and changing market conditions. Risks and Challenges Associated with Card Counting in Binary Options

Despite its theoretical appeal, card counting in binary options is fraught with risks:

  • **Market Noise:** Binary options markets are inherently noisy. Random fluctuations can easily overwhelm the subtle signals generated by card counting strategies.
  • **Broker Restrictions:** Some brokers may actively discourage or even prohibit strategies that they perceive as exploitative. This could involve limiting trade sizes or delaying execution.
  • **Volatility Shifts:** Sudden changes in market volatility can invalidate backtesting results and render a strategy ineffective. Understanding Volatility is crucial.
  • **Overfitting:** Optimizing a strategy too closely to historical data can lead to overfitting, where the strategy performs well on past data but poorly on future data.
  • **Emotional Trading:** The allure of a seemingly foolproof system can lead to overconfidence and emotional trading, resulting in significant losses.
  • **False Positives:** The inherent probabilistic nature of the system means that even with a statistically favorable count, trades can still lose.
  • **Time-Consuming:** Implementing and monitoring a card counting strategy requires significant time and effort.
